Philadelphia Flyers 2010-2011 NHL Preview:
Although the Philadelphia Flyers sneaked into the playoffs on the last day of the season last year, they managed to get hot at the right time and found themselves in the Stanley Cup Finals. Philadelphia returns a lot of talent this year and fans can expect another title run.
Offensively, Philadelphia does not have one player to base their attack around, but they have plenty of viable scoring threats. The team's leading scorer from last year, Mike Richards, is returning and will be joined by Danny Briere and Jeff Carter on the attack. Additionally, Scott Hartnell and Daniel Carcillo will provide stability on the wings in the second and third line.
On defense, the Flyers should be solid as well. The back line will be anchored by veteran Chris Pronger, who is coming off of a year where he amassed a team-leading 45 assists. However, Pronger is not the only stalwart defensemen on the roster, as he will be joined by Braydon Coburn and Matt Carle. The team's only question mark may be in goal as Michael Leighton and Brian Boucher, who split time last season, are sometimes unreliable.
Philadelphia Flyers 2009-2010 NHL Preview:
Philadelphia Flyers fans should be looking forward to the 2009-2010 hockey season because their team once again looks like one of the best teams in the East. The Flyers are led by stars Chris Pronger and Mike Richards, which should help push Philly to a playoff berth in the Spring of 2010. Now the Flyers just have to figure out how to get past their in-state rivals and current NHL Champs, the Pittsburgh Penguins.
